    Description: 
At least on my mac (with JDK 1.7.0_67), {{default value of WAREHOUSE_PATH}} in 
SQLConfSuite fails because left side of the assert doesn't have a trailing 
slash while the right does.

As [~srowen] mentions 
[here|https://github.com/apache/spark/pull/15382#discussion_r84240197], the JVM 
adds a trailing slash if the directory exists and doesn't if it doesn't. I 
think it'd be good for the test to work regardless of the directory's existence.
